1. Introduction
The FTX Kanyon 4x4 Mountain Rescue 2-Speed RTR 1:10 XL Crawler is a high-performance remote-controlled vehicle designed for navigating challenging terrains. This model features a durable chassis, a powerful motor, a switchable 2-speed gearbox for versatile driving, and a functional front-mounted winch. It comes ready-to-run (RTR), requiring minimal setup before operation.

2. Safety Warnings
Please read and understand all safety warnings before operating the vehicle to prevent injury or damage.
- An adult must be present during the use of the vehicle. This product is not suitable for children under 14 years of age without direct adult supervision.
- The product is not waterproof. Avoid operating in wet conditions or submerging the vehicle in water.
- Always turn off the vehicle and transmitter when not in use. Leaving the vehicle on can damage the NiMH battery.
- This vehicle uses a rechargeable NiMH battery. Incorrect handling of the battery can cause the battery to puncture, leak acid, and may lead to a potential fire.
- Dispose of batteries according to local laws and regulations.
- Plug in the charger per instructions. Incorrect charging connections can lead to short circuits or other damage.
- Keep fingers, hair, and loose clothing away from moving parts such as wheels and gears.

4. Setup
4.1 Charging the Vehicle Battery
- Connect the Voltz 1800mAh NiMH 7.2V battery to the supplied USB charger.
- Plug the USB charger into a compatible USB power source (e.g., computer USB port, USB wall adapter).
- The charger's indicator light will show the charging status (refer to charger's specific instructions for light indications).
- Once fully charged, disconnect the battery from the charger. Charging time may vary.

5.3 2-Speed Gearbox Operation
The FTX Kanyon features a switchable 2-speed gearbox, allowing you to select between high and low gears for different terrains.
- Low Gear: Provides maximum torque and control for crawling over obstacles and steep inclines. Ideal for technical terrain.
- High Gear: Offers higher speed for traversing flatter, less challenging terrain.
Refer to your transmitter's manual for the specific switch or button that controls the gear shift. Shift gears only when the vehicle is stationary or moving very slowly to prevent damage.

6. Maintenance
6.1 Cleaning
- After each use, especially in dirty or dusty conditions, clean the vehicle.
- Use a soft brush or compressed air to remove dirt and debris from the chassis, suspension, and drivetrain.
- Wipe down the body with a damp cloth. Do not use harsh chemicals or solvents.
6.2 Battery Care and Storage
- Always disconnect the battery from the vehicle when not in use.
- Store the NiMH battery in a cool, dry place, away from direct sunlight and extreme temperatures.
- Do not fully discharge NiMH batteries; store them with some charge.
6.3 General Inspection
- Regularly check all screws and fasteners for tightness.
- Inspect the suspension components, driveshafts, and gears for any signs of wear or damage.
- Ensure all electrical connections are secure and free from corrosion.
7. Troubleshooting
| Problem | Possible Cause | Solution |
|---|---|---|
| Vehicle does not turn on. | Battery not charged or connected; Vehicle power switch off. | Charge vehicle battery; Ensure battery is connected; Turn on vehicle power switch. |
| No response from vehicle. | Transmitter batteries low/dead; Transmitter not turned on; Not bound to vehicle. | Replace transmitter batteries; Turn on transmitter; Re-bind transmitter and vehicle. |
| Poor range or intermittent control. | Low transmitter/vehicle battery; Interference; Antenna damaged. | Charge/replace batteries; Move to an area with less interference; Check antenna for damage. |
| Vehicle moves slowly or lacks power. | Low vehicle battery; Motor/ESC overheating; Debris in drivetrain. | Charge vehicle battery; Allow components to cool; Clean drivetrain. |
